Previous      Home      NextBook 59 1 ThessaloniansTTHHEE SFSIRASLTO NEIPAINSSTLE OF ST. PAUL TO THEThessalonica was the capital of Macedonia, in which St.Paul, havingpreached the Gospel, converted some Jews and a greatnumber of theGentiles: but the unbelieving Jews, envying his success,raised such acommotion against him that he, and his companion,Sylvanus were obligedto quit the city. Afterwards he went to Athens, where heheard that theconverts in Thessalonica were under a severepersecution, ever since hisdeparture; and lest they should lose their fortitude, hesent Timothy tostrengthen and comfort them in their sufferings. In themeantime St.Paul came to Corinth, where he wrote this first Epistle,and also thesecond to the Thessalonians, both in the same year,being the nineteenthafter our Lord's Ascension. These are the first of hisEpistles in theorder of time.1 Thessalonians Chapter 1He gives thanks for the grace bestowed on theThessalonians.1:1.
